As promised, here’s the full breakdown/timeline of my switch from iPad mini 6 to 7 through Apple MY;

10/11/2024
Ordered iPad mini 7 [Wi-Fi 128GB) online at Apple Malaysia.
Selected device trade-in for my mini 6 (Wi-Fi 64GB). Apple offered RM1,150.
Maybank and CIMB were listed as the “partnering banks” in Apple’s checkout page, so decided to use FPX via Maybank Visa debit card (my credit cards are from other banks) hoping for less complications related to the trade-in process (because fruitie’s tragic RHB story scared me already) later on.

11/11/2024 - 14/11/2024
New iPad min7 shipped out on 11 Nov and arrived at my doorstep on 14 Nov.
Invoice and shipping updates received via email throughout the process.
No engraving, so shipped from Apple’s Singapore facility. SG-KL-JB via DHL.

15/11/2024
Did not receive any new email asking me to select trade-in method, even though 24hrs passed.
Decided to call Apple Support for help.
The rep organised Pos Malaysia pickup for me on 18/11/2024.

18/11/2014
Pos Malaysia picked up my old iPad mini 6 in the evening.
They don’t provide the dedicated box for iPad returns/trade-ins shown on Apple’s website.
You’re supposed to place your iPad into a medium white envelope (has bubble-wrap inner lining) and then place that into a box before slapping on a Pos sticker. Then you put it into another foil cover and slap on the shipping label.
Remember to take photos of the packing and shipping label. Also, if you feel the protection isn’t enough, wrap your iPad in a bit more bubble-wrap beforehand, or use some of those airbag things you often get from Shopee deliveries to stop your envelope moving around inside the shipping box.

*Neither Apple nor Pos will give you an exact pick-up time so you could end up wasting a whole day waiting for courier dude to arrive. If you have the means, I think it would be better to drop off the package yourself. Apple will provide compatible courier branches near your address as well as a trade-in ref number.

19/11/2024
Trade-in in arrived and processed within one day (yes, I was very surprised).
Received email stating everything was in order and they would refund me within 5 business days.
Interestingly, they use the term “refund” for trade-ins as well. Likely some sort of offsetting related to accounting department in order to class it as a single product transaction.

22/11/2024
Promised trade-in amount credited into my account that was tied to the debit card.
The partner merchant was listed as Razer according to my account transaction history. Also, the date was listed as 21/11/2024 so I assume there’s a 1 day float period for FPX or debit card related refunds.

TL;DR
Overall I’d say it’s a smooth process, but the initiation of trade-in and clarity of messaging related to it needs to be better. Anything related to Apple or their longstanding logistics partner (eg: DHL) is smooth as butter, but stuff that requires Apple liaising with a local partner can get a bit lumpy.

Hey guys, when I’m using the iPad mini on vertical mode, the fonts get very small when browsing. Any ways to make it bigger by default?
*
First you can try Settings > Display & Brightness > Text Size
This should enlarge texts on all apps that support dynamic font sizing.

But you said “when browsing” so if it is for websites (this forum for example) then maybe you need to do a bit extra. Tap the view control on the address bar and wait for the small A big A thing in the top centre, and then size to your liking. The downside is that you will need to do this manually each time, I think.

If you use Safari as your browser, you can look at this extension;
https://apps.apple.com/my/app/web-font-chan...ex/id1597034898
Need to pay though. I think only the Pro upgrade allows you to save site-specific font settings.
Currently I think Lifetime Pro is on Black Friday sale (RM4.99) but I don’t use this app so not 100% sure if you can fix different sizing for portrait and landscape more or not.

If unattended, iPhones will auto-reboot after a few days of inactivity. This is a security feature because once the device reboots it goes into BFU (before first unlock) mode which is supposedly more resistant to hacking tools. Previously it was 7 days if not mistaken. After iOS 18, it went down to 3 days. There was news about this recently where US police were unhappy because some suspect’s phone rebooted and they couldn’t used their hacking tools to unlock it. The same feature may also be present in iPadOS.

for those using the ipad folio original, is it worth the price? Or it's best to just use other cases?
*
For me, not worth it. The original Apple folio cover I got for my previous mini 6 looks like crap now. Peeling all over and the hinge part is loose and wobbly. The other downside is that it adds a lot of thickness and weight (thanks to the magnets) to the mini’s slim naked feeling. Also take note that the cover will slide around if you have a tempered glass screen protector installed.

Currently using a clone folio (from Shopee) that allows me to detach the front flap and just have a thin back cover stuck on the iPad. I fold the front flap into a toblerone bar shape permanently and just attach it to the back when I want to prop the device up to watch media (which is very rare for me). Around 1/4 the price of the original folio.

How to have emoji on the keyboard like on iPhone? I need to select emoji from the language selection aka the globe icon. On my iPhone, the emoji icon is just next to the number.
*
I think it depends on the number of keyboards/languages you have enabled in Settings > General > Keyboard. If just 2 selected (eg: English and Emoji), then you will have the emoji icon. If more than 2, then globe.
